Drivers

Industrial Automation Expansion

The global push towards automation within manufacturing and processing industries acts as a major catalyst for the Waterjet Robots Market. The demand for high precision, automation-enabled cutting and processing solutions is surging as industries aim to reduce manual labor costs and enhance operational efficiency. Waterjet robots offer versatility for diverse materials such as metals, composites, and stone, making them an attractive choice for industries like aerospace, automotive, and shipbuilding. The trend towards digital manufacturing, coupled with Industry 4.0 adoption, has significantly increased investments in robotic solutions, with a compounded annual growth rate of around 8.5% in automation sectors projected through 2034.

Technological Advancements

Continuous innovation in waterjet technology, including improvements in precision, speed, and automation integration, drives the market forward. Developments such as adaptive control algorithms, multi-axis movement, and real-time monitoring enhance the capabilities of waterjet robots. For example, hybrid waterjet systems incorporating artificial intelligence enable predictive maintenance and adaptive cutting paths, reducing downtime and waste. This technological progression attracts industries seeking sophisticated solutions that can handle complex geometries with minimal material loss, supporting a compounded growth rate of 9.2% in high-end applications and bolstering the market’s penetration across sectors.

Regulatory and Environmental Policies

Stricter environmental regulations and safety standards motivate industries to adopt cleaner, more sustainable cutting technologies. Waterjet systems are favored over traditional thermal cutting methods because they produce no harmful emissions or hazardous waste, aligning with regulatory mandates aimed at reducing industrial environmental footprints. Governments and regulatory bodies across North America, Europe, and Asia have introduced incentives and compliance frameworks that incentivize investments in eco-friendly manufacturing processes. This regulatory landscape promotes market growth, especially in regions where environmental policies are aggressive, and contributes to a projected CAGR of 11.1% for environmentally compliant waterjet robotic systems.

Cost Reduction and Return on Investment

As the cost of robotic automation decreases due to technological maturity and economies of scale, a broader range of industries can afford to deploy waterjet robots. Companies increasingly recognize the cost savings from reduced material wastage, lower labor costs, and faster cycle times, which translate into significant ROI within short periods. For instance, automotive manufacturers integrating waterjet robots have reported cutting process cost reductions of up to 30%. The rising affordability and demonstrated economic benefits are compelling industries to transition from manual to automated solutions, catalyzing an uptrend in adoption and expanding the market’s revenue base.

Restraints

High Initial Investment Costs

Despite falling operational costs, the upfront capital expenditure for waterjet robotic systems remains prohibitively high for small and medium-sized enterprises. The costs associated with purchasing advanced robotics, integrating them into existing manufacturing lines, and upskilling staff hinder widespread adoption, particularly in price-sensitive industries and developing regions. This financial barrier limits market penetration, confining growth primarily to large-scale industries with substantial capital budgets. Consequently, the high initial investment dissuades some potential buyers, slowing the overall expansion of waterjet robotics.

Technical Complexity and Integration Challenges

Implementing waterjet robots involves a complex integration process requiring specialized technical expertise, which can pose significant hurdles. Industries often face difficulties in synchronizing robotic systems with existing manufacturing infrastructure, leading to potential disruptions and increased downtime during deployment. Moreover, ongoing maintenance, calibration, and troubleshooting demand skilled personnel, which may be scarce in certain geographic areas. These technical challenges can prolong installation timelines and elevate operational risks, acting as deterrents to rapid deployment and restraining the broad market development.

Limited Awareness and Market Penetration

In many emerging markets and smaller industry segments, awareness of waterjet robotics remains limited. Traditional manual cutting methods and older thermal cutting technologies continue to dominate due to familiarity and lower initial costs. The lack of comprehensive outreach, education, and demonstration of long-term benefits hampers market growth. This knowledge gap prevents industries from fully recognizing the efficiency and environmental advantages, thereby restricting market expansion and delaying the widespread adoption of robotic waterjet solutions.

Market Segmentation

The market for waterjet robots is segmented based on product, component, application, end user, industry vertical, and geography. This segmentation allows for a detailed analysis of market dynamics and customer needs across different sectors and regions, facilitating targeted growth strategies.

Waterjet Robots Market Segments and Segmentation Analysis
  • Product
    • Standard Waterjet Robots: These are versatile, pre-configured robots designed for general cutting and abrasive waterjet tasks, widely adopted across manufacturing sectors due to their reliability and ease of integration.
    • Custom Waterjet Robots: Customized solutions tailored to specific industry requirements, often used in high-precision or complex applications within aerospace, automotive, and specialized fabrication sectors.
  • Component
    • Robotic Arm: The primary component responsible for movement and positioning, with design variations to optimize for reach, payload, and precision, significantly influencing the robot’s versatility and application scope.
    • Control System: Advanced control units that ensure precise operation, integration with CAD/CAM systems, and facilitate automation, which are critical for maintaining high accuracy in cutting tasks.
  • Application
    • Cutting & Machining: Predominant application involving material removal, where waterjet robots offer high precision and the ability to cut complex shapes from a variety of materials with minimal thermal distortion.
    • Surface Finishing: Utilizing waterjet robots for smoothing and finishing surfaces, particularly in industries requiring high-quality aesthetics and surface integrity, such as aerospace and shipbuilding.
  • End User
    • Manufacturing: Heavy industry sectors utilize waterjet robots for cutting metals, composites, and ceramics, driven by demand for precise, waste-minimized cutting processes.
    • Fabrication Services: Smaller workshops and custom fabricators employ waterjet robots for versatile, on-demand cutting services across diverse materials.
  • Industry Vertical
    • Aerospace & Defense: This segment leverages waterjet robots for cutting lightweight, high-strength materials with complex geometries, essential for manufacturing aircraft and defense equipment.
    • Automotive: Automotive manufacturing adopts waterjet robots for precision cutting of metals and composites, supporting high-volume production and design flexibility.
    • Construction & Infrastructure: Waterjet robots are used in architectural fabrications, stone cutting, and cladding applications requiring high-precision and complex cuts.
  • Geography
    • North America: Featuring advanced manufacturing sectors, North America hosts a significant market for waterjet robots, driven by technological innovation and demand for high-precision fabrication.
    • Europe: Europe’s mature industry base and focus on manufacturing excellence make it a key region, with widespread adoption across automotive, aerospace, and heavy machinery sectors.
    • Asia-Pacific: Rapid industrialization and infrastructure development have fueled demand for waterjet robots, especially in China, Japan, and South Korea, for diverse manufacturing and construction applications.
    • Rest of the World: Emerging markets in Latin America, the Middle East, and Africa are witnessing growing adoption, boosted by investments in infrastructure and industrial modernization.
